JAMES ROSBOROUGH of Young Twp. Indiana Co.
Willbook 4, p. 298
 to my beloved wife Mary all household goods, two cows, use of the farm
 to my son Charles $300
 to my son John $300
 to my son Frederick $200
 to my son Alexander $1000
 to my son Benton $300
 to my daughter Mariah $300
 to my daughter Elizabeth $200
 to my daughter Rebecca Jane $100
 to my daughter Violet $1000
 to my daughter July Ann $1000
 to my grandson William Rosborough of James $1000
 to my grandson James Love of Isabell $200
 to my grand daughter Samantha Rosborough dau of Elizabeth $300
 to my grand daughter Ida Hains (or Hairs) daughter of Rebecca Jane $300
 appoint Henry Robinson executor
 signed 10 April 1874
 witnesses: William Donahey &George Pitt
 24 Jan 1876 letters granted & will proved
 James Rosborough died on the 8th day of January 1876
 for receipts of legatees to Henry Robinson Exr see Deed Book B Volume
57 pp 314 to 319
 For assignment of the legacy of $200 bequeathed to Frederick
Rosborough, to Robt. Lamont, see paper filed to No 3145
 For receipt of Samantha Carney formerly Rosborough to Henry Robinson
Exr for Legacy see record of accounts Vol. 12, p. 19
 Jany 23, 1893: Received of Henry Robinson Executor of James Rosborough
decd by hand of George J. Elliott the sum of Three hundred dollars in
full of my legacy in this will. Thomas Benton Rosborough
 Jany 23, 1893: [same] Julia Ann Rosborough

Deed Book B Vol 57, pp. 314 - 319: [abstracts]
 Elizabeth McAdoo, widow, has received her share from Henry Robinson 14
July 1892
 Rebecca Jane Billick, same
 Alexander Rosborough, 20 July 1892
 Charles Rosborough, 5 July 1892
 Ida George, daughter of Rebecca Jane Billick, nee Rosborough, 4 Aug
1892
 Frederick Rosborough, 2 Aug 1892
 Mariah Getty, wife of John Getty, daughter of James Rosborough, (signed
J.L. Getty & Mariah Getty)
 William Rosborough (of James), grandson of James Rosborough, 6 Jul 1892
 John Rosborough, son of James Rosborough, 25 Jul 1892

MARY ROSBOROUGH of Young Twp. Indiana Co.
Willbook 6, p. 183
that my two daughters Violet Rosborough & July Rosborough have all my
household goods, cattle sheep & hogs, and all my farming utensils
appoint Henry Robinson executor
signed 7 January 1882
witness: J.L. Ashbaugh & Joseph Dunmire
23 Nov 1887 proved
Mary Rosborough late of Young Twp. d. 19 Oct 1887

ALEXANDER ROSBOROUGH of Conemaugh Twp. Indiana Co.
Willbook 3, p. 364
to my beloved wife Rebecka Rosborough all household furniture, two cows,
etc.
to my youngest son Marshall D. Rosborough the farm
my youngest daughter Martha Elizabeth, mentions her married sisters
to Violet interm. with Thomas B. Getty $1
to Mary Jane interm. with Ritchard Getty $1
to Ellen interm. with John Shirly $1
to Sarah Ann interm. with William McPhelmy $1
to Isabella interm. with Joseph Shirley $1
to my son Joseph Rosborough $1
to my son James Rosborough $1
signed 9 October 1867
witness: George Reed, Alexander Miller, Robert Callahan
23 Nov 1867 proved

REBECCA ROSBOROUGH of Conemaugh Twp. Indiana Co.
Willbook 9, p. 155
Widow of Alexander Rosborough
to son Joseph Rosborough and
to daughter Sarah Ann interm. to William McFellimy $25 each
to daughter Mary Jane interm. w/ Richard Getty,
Isabell interm. to Joseph Shirey,
Marth E. interm. A.C. Line $50 each
my eldest daughter Violet married to Thomas B. Getty
to my son James Rosborough & heirs of my daughter Ellen married John
Shirey
heirs of my son Marshal D. Rosborough "I have nothing except a mothers
love to bequeath"
to my son Joseph my armchair and to his daughter Margret Netta my bureau
to my daughter Mary Jane Getty my chest, etc.
my son-in-law Richard Getty executor
signed 12 Sep 1890
witness: Harry M. Hall, John L. Hall
16 Nov 1898 proved
died 28 August 1898

CHARLES ROSBOROUGH of Elderton Boro, Armstrong Co.
Willbook 18, p. 303:
to my wife Elisabeth
son James B. Rosborough and his wife Esther, real estate situated in
Marchand, Indiana Co.
to their two sons: Charles and Glenn Rosborough
my son Wm. Rosborough
my daughter Mrs. Annie Mahan, her husband J.N. Mahan
my son John P. Rosborough
my grandson, Charles Rosborough, his father John P.
to my daughter Mrs. Adelia Altman
to my daughter Catherine
mentions Newton Rosborough, appoints him executor
signed 1 Dec 1897
witness: Samuel Neal & T.K. Olinger
28 Mar 1901 proved
